  1. Death Cult is the debut four-track EP by the post punk/gothic rock band Death Cult (who later shortened their name to the Cult). Released in July 1983 on the Situation Two label, the EP reached No. 2 on the UK Independent Chart.

  3. Death Cult. Rock band from West Yorkshire, UK, formed in 1983 by Ian Astbury after the breakup of "positive punk" band The Southern Death Cult, and retaining two thirds of that prior group's name.
